Prepare the Base:
In a mixing bowl, combine the chopped pecans, graham cracker crumbs, and brown sugar.
Add the melted butter, maple syrup, and vanilla extract. Stir until the mixture resembles wet sand.
Form the Balls:
Scoop out small portions of the mixture (about 1 tablespoon each) and roll into smooth balls.
Place on a parchment-lined baking sheet and refrigerate for 30 minutes.
Melt the Chocolate:
In a microwave-safe bowl, melt the chocolate chips and coconut oil in 30-second intervals, stirring until smooth.
Dip and Decorate:
Using a fork or toothpick, dip each ball into the melted chocolate, ensuring it’s fully coated.
Place the coated balls back on the parchment and sprinkle with crushed pecans or sprinkles if desired.
Set and Serve:
Allow the chocolate to harden at room temperature or refrigerate for faster setting.
Serve and enjoy!
Description
Pecan Pie Balls are a delightful bite of nostalgia, offering the rich flavors of pecan pie in a portable, snackable form. The interior is a nutty, caramel-like mixture balanced by the smooth, glossy chocolate shell.
Each bite delivers the perfect harmony of crunch and creaminess, making it an ideal treat for festive occasions or cozy nights at home.
